The effect of aramid nanofiber on the rheological properties of poly(vinyl alcohol)/dimethyl sulfoxide solutions

, , , & ORCID Icon
Pages 12-18 | Published online: 11 Apr 2022
 

Abstract

Aramid nanofiber (ANF) is regarded as a fascinating reinforcing filler because of a high miscibility with polymers and stiff nature of p-aramid backbone. In this study, we studied the rheological properties of poly(vinyl alcohol) (PVA)/ANF nanocomposites solutions in dimethyl sulfoxide (DMSO) in terms of the ANF content. Incorporation of ANF significantly resulted in the deterioration of the solution homogeneity of PVA. In the ANF content of 0.5-10.0 wt%, the sudden increase of the viscosity and storage modulus was observed in the vicinity of 3.5 wt%, indicating the rheological percolation of ANF.
